    Not to worry. Let's start again by following these instructions.

    Download AdwCleaner from the link below & save it to your desktop.

    LINK

    If you don't save it to your desktop, look in either:

    C:\Documents and Settings\<your username>\My Documents\Downloads
    (XP)

    Or

    C:\Users\<your username>\Downloads
    (Vista/Win7/8)

    Then,
    • Double click AdwCleaner.exe to run it (XP) or right click and choose "Run as Administrator" (Vista, Win7, Win8).
    • Click the Scan button.
    • When the scan finishes, click the Report button.
    • A logfile will open in notepad. Copy/paste to post the contents of the logfile in your next reply.
    • Close AdwCleaner
    • You can also find the logfile at C:\AdwCleaner\AdwCleaner[R**].txt.
